How to Create a CD from the iso image file under the Windows operating system: ============================================================================== Click the iso image file to download it to your pc. That may take some time as it is 384 mb. Also download the md5sum file if you want to verify your downloaded iso file's md5sum [you create using a program like md5summer (available at http://www.md5summer.org)] to the md5sum of the iso file on our server. Then burn the image file to a CD using a program like Nero, Ez Cd Creator, or the like. If you don't have a program to do that, Imgburn is available at http://www.imgburn.com. To Watch the Video in Internet Explorer: Insert the CD in the drive, click the File menu, Open menu item, and Browse to navigate to your CD drive and select to open the index.html file, then click OK. To play the video click the "Watch the Video" link. You will get an "Active content can harm your computer...are you sure you want to run active content on your computer" message window appear. You need to respond Yes to this, and the video should start to play. To Watch the Video in Firefox: Insert the CD in the drive, click the File menu, Open File menu item, and navigate to your CD drive and select to open the index.html file. To play the video click the "Watch the Video" link. The video should start to play. An image file to use for a CD label is included. Just use the image with your favourite cd label software. Enjoy:-)
